From d3be282f2bcbf4d0bff086497febb6e7ab097a39 Mon Sep 17 00:00:00 2001 From: Gunnar Beutner Date: Tue, 24 Jul 2012 16:46:48 +0200 Subject: [PATCH] Fixed calculation of next check timestamp. --- cib/service.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/cib/service.cpp b/cib/service.cpp index ff9ccd8d0..2cd8d4a2d 100644 --- a/cib/service.cpp +++ b/cib/service.cpp @@ -202,7 +202,7 @@ void Service::UpdateNextCheck(void) else interval = GetCheckInterval(); - next = now + ((now - previous) / interval + 1) * interval; + next = (now - previous % interval) + interval; SetNextCheck(next); } -- 2.40.0